Cosmote Payments expands Payzy reach as Strait of Hormuz shipping risks rise
Cosmote Payments reported significant growth for its fintech solution, Payzy, ending 2025 with a total customer base of 452,331 across Greece and Germany, a 7.2% increase from the previous year. The German market saw particularly strong momentum, with users increasing by approximately 25% to 26,094. The company's turnover rose to 30.59 million euros in 2025, up from 26 million euros in 2024.
Separately, maritime shipping concerns are rising due to military escalations between the United States and Iran. Fears of a potential closure of the Strait of Hormuz have increased uncertainty for ship owners following attacks on Iranian targets and recent strikes on tankers. Brent crude oil prices moved above $95 per barrel as markets react to supply risks. Data from Kpler indicates a sharp decline in vessel traffic through the Strait, with only four commercial ships passing through on a recent Tuesday, compared to a ten-day average of approximately 13 vessels.
